> Whoops,
> 
> I have a two gig usb key (generic brand), and I left it in my shorts
> pocket. (which where then washed)
> 
> Does anyone have any ideas of what I can do to dry it out.

Rinse it in *clean* water, let it dry (or use a hair dryer), then get 
all your data off it into safe storage.  It will probably work for a 
while, but you've probably shortened its lifetime a bit.  I've used this 
method to recover many keyboards that have had cola or coffee spilled 
into them.  The key is to get any chemicals/acids/sticky stuff out 
before it dries on.
